Subject: Retention sweeper — heads up for this week

Hey all,

Quick note before the sync: the new data-retention sweeper for Marrowline shipped to staging last night. It walks the archive buckets nightly, tombstones anything past its policy window, and emits a per-tenant summary so nobody gets surprised. Dry-run mode stays on through Friday — please eyeball the deletion candidates before we flip it live. Big thanks to Tovah for untangling the timezone edge cases. The build we're validating against is identified by the token below.

session token of kagup-hahaf = htk3_2b8

Quarterly Planning Note – Sales Leads, Orvessa Systems. We are requesting an additional allocation for the Fieldhatch expansion: two new account managers, refreshed demo kits, and travel budget for the Merrowdale territory. The ask totals roughly 6% above last quarter's spend, justified by pipeline growth of 22%. Approval is expected at the next steering review; plan hiring timelines accordingly. The confidential rationale supporting this request appears directly below.

confidential, bagep-fajef: Gross margin on Druwyn came in at 5 percent against a plan of 15 percent. Only 5 of the 80 pilot accounts renewed Druwyn, so a churn review is set for April 1.

# Parcelpip webhook env — read this before touching anything.
# Carriers POST tracking updates here; we verify every payload signature before
# queueing, so a bad secret means silent drops, not errors. Keep WEBHOOK_RETRY_MAX
# at 5 unless ops says otherwise. The signature verification secret is set on the
# next line.

env line for fajop-taguf: VAULT_KEY20=82a8caa7b14c704c3638

14:22 — PickPath optimizer at the Oaklend DC began emitting routes that crossed closed aisles. Ops paused wave release manually. Cause: stale aisle-closure feed after the facilities sync was skipped. Rolled optimizer back to previous model, routes normalized by 14:41. No mispicks confirmed. Follow-up: add feed-freshness guard before solve. Offending deploy is referenced below.

session token of badup-kahop = htk31_8b540f713a9a45aa3dd75858ec37e73